177 /* We assume that right shift corresponds to signed division by 2 with
178 * rounding towards minus infinity. This is correct for typical "arithmetic
179 * shift" instructions that shift in copies of the sign bit. But some
180 * C compilers implement >> with an unsigned shift. For these machines you
181 * must define RIGHT_SHIFT_IS_UNSIGNED.
182 * RIGHT_SHIFT provides a proper signed right shift of an INT32 quantity.
183 * It is only applied with constant shift counts. SHIFT_TEMPS must be
184 * included in the variables of any routine using RIGHT_SHIFT.
185 */
186
187 #ifdef RIGHT_SHIFT_IS_UNSIGNED
188 #define SHIFT_TEMPS INT32 shift_temp;
189 #define RIGHT_SHIFT(x,shft) \
190 ((shift_temp = (x)) < 0 ? \
191 (shift_temp >> (shft)) | ((~((INT32) 0)) << (32-(shft))) : \
192 (shift_temp >> (shft)))
193 #else
194 #define SHIFT_TEMPS
195 #define RIGHT_SHIFT(x,shft) ((x) >> (shft))
196 #endif

236 /* Utility routines in jutils.c */
jdiv_round_up(long a,long b)237 static INLINE long jdiv_round_up (long a, long b)
238 /* Compute a/b rounded up to next integer, ie, ceil(a/b) */
239 /* Assumes a >= 0, b > 0 */
240 {
241 return (a + b - 1L) / b;
242 }
243
jround_up(long a,long b)244 static INLINE long jround_up (long a, long b)
245 /* Compute a rounded up to next multiple of b, ie, ceil(a/b)*b */
246 /* Assumes a >= 0, b > 0 */
247 {
248 a += b - 1L;
249 return a - (a % b);
250 }
